Video appears to show police chase minutes before fatal crash Close Security camera footage appears to show several police vehicles chasing a car just minutes before a fatal crash that killed seven people, including two police officers, near Middlesbrough.

The clip is thought to have been filmed on Lime Road at 03:36 BST on Saturday morning, around three minutes before a Volkswagen Passat travelling the wrong way on the A66 nearby collided into a marked police vehicle.
